The idea in plain English
A peptide research record is a dated set of identifiers, observations, source documents, and test results. It should preserve what was known at the time without filling gaps from memory.
What to look for
The most helpful records are straightforward: include the peptide name, batch, sample ID, dates, responsible person, storage or handling event, original files, laboratory report number, and any later correction or follow-up.
What this does not prove
Detailed notes improve traceability, but they do not create analytical proof for a measurement that was never performed.

- Record the peptide and batch.
- Use a unique sample identifier.
- Add dates and responsible people.
- Link original reports and images.
- Add corrections without erasing the earlier record.
A useful peptide record lets a second reader follow the sample history without relying on informal memory.
